Android WebView 未加载博客

标签 android webview android-webview blogs blogger

Android WebView 未加载博客 - 在移动数据中;但在使用 wifi 宽带连接时同样可以正常工作

同样的代码用了 1 年没问题;现在才两天就开始出现这个问题 它的节目

err_name_not_resolved - 在移动数据中(Airtel、Jio、Idea 等)

相同的代码在 Wifi 宽带(BSNL,印度)中运行良好

 mWebView = (WebView)findViewById(R.id.not_webView);
     WebSettings webSettings = mWebView.getSettings();
     webSettings.setJavaScriptEnabled(true);
     webSettings.setBuiltInZoomControls(true);
     webSettings.setDisplayZoomControls(false);
     mWebView.getSettings().setRenderPriority(WebSettings.RenderPriority.HIGH);
     mWebView.getSettings().setCacheMode(WebSettings.LOAD_DEFAULT);
     mWebView.getSettings().setAppCacheEnabled(true);
     webSettings.setDomStorageEnabled(true);

     mWebView.setWebViewClient(new WebViewClient() {

         @Override
         public void onPageFinished(WebView view, String url) {
             //hide loading image
             findViewById(R.id.imageLoading).setVisibility(View.GONE);
             findViewById(R.id.progressBar).setVisibility(View.GONE);
             //show webview
             findViewById(R.id.not_webView).setVisibility(View.VISIBLE);
         }

         @Override
         public boolean shouldOverrideUrlLoading(WebView view, String url) {
             if (Uri.parse(url).getHost().endsWith("abcd.blogspot.in")) {
                 return false;
             }

             Intent intent = new Intent(Intent.ACTION_VIEW, Uri.parse(url));
             view.getContext().startActivity(intent);
             return true;
         }

     });
     mWebView.loadUrl("https://abcd.blogspot.in");

我尝试使用 facebook 页面 url 和其他 url 而不是博客; & 它工作正常...

最佳答案

(首先尝试删除渲染质量线(高。))

有3个 可能的事情.. (注意:通过将其放入浏览器来检查您的网址)

  1. 由于您的接入点..

  2. 检查网络相关权限的 list

  3. 多次等待 blogspot 加载非常缓慢..

关于Android WebView 未加载博客,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/45271989/

相关文章:

android - C++适合Android开发吗?

android - 如何在 ActionMode 中禁用操作栏后退按钮

Android webview 非常奇怪的行为

android - 页面正在加载 WebView 时的进度对话框

java - Android 2.3 中的操作栏

android - 应用程序内部存储器上的 mkdirs() 在 Android 上失败

android - 在 Android 上使用异步任务的 Webview

Android Orientation change WebView, Cookies need saving

android - targetSdkVersion 24 的 Webview 出错

android - 如何在加载内容后将 Visibility(View.VISIBLE) 设置为 webView?